Bench Grinder Exhaust <strong>Ventilation</strong><br />

• If there are no losses from the<br />

grinder hood entry then:<br />

SP 1 + VP 1 = SP 2 + VP 2<br />

but: SP 1 = 0 and VP 1<br />

we then have:<br />

0 = SP 2 + VP 2<br />

or SP 2 = (-VP 2 )<br />

0<br />

Duct diameter = 3 inches<br />

Area = 0.0668 ft 2<br />

2 3<br />

V = 4490 fpm<br />

• from V = 4005 (VP) 0.5<br />

• VP 2 = (4490/4005) 2<br />

• VP 2 = 1.26 in w.g.<br />

• then: SP 2 = (-VP 2 )<br />

SP 2 = -1.26 in w.g.
